Modern vehicles come with transponder keys, which make them more secure. The keys are programmed with the code that is compatible with the computer system of your car which makes it more difficult for thieves to steal it. However when the key is damaged or is stuck inside the lock, it may be difficult to get it out without damaging the lock.

A professional locksmith can take out the broken key part without causing damage to your ignition or trunk. They will have the tools and equipment required to complete the task quickly and cost-effectively. They can also make an extra key for you if you've lost your key.

If you require a laser-cut flip key or a smart proximity key, a seasoned locksmith for cars can make the right key for your vehicle. They can also reset locks and replace key fob batteries. Ignition

The ignition system is one of the most vital components of an automobile. Without it, you'll be unable to start your engine or drive anywhere. However, sometimes the ignition system could be in trouble, and when it happens, it's time to call locksmith.

The main job of the ignition system is to produce sparks at the spark plug, which ignites the air/fuel mixture and starts your vehicle. The ignition system also controls the timing of the spark, making sure that it happens precisely when the fuel is sufficiently compressed to ignite it.

A good automotive locksmith is able to examine and identify ignition problems quickly. They can also replace the ignition cylinder or keys, if required. They are able to do this for less than a dealership.

A issue with the ignition could be a real pain. You could be stuck at the side of the road, and it is difficult to locate a locksmith who can help. But if you are able get a locksmith to help, they could save you money and hassle by resolving the issue quickly.

The ignition system is a complicated electrical system. It is not easy to change the ignition and it can be risky without the proper tools. It requires the removal of several steering column covers and dash panels to reach the ignition switch. It may be difficult to remove the cover from the switch and then replace it. Also, you must be careful not to damage the airbags surrounding the switch.

Remotes

The car remote is a convenient and simple method to lock or unlock your vehicle. They make it easier to enter and exit your car, especially in bad weather or in hazardous areas. The loss or damage to a car key fob is frustrating and could put your security at risk. A professional locksmith can help you repair or replace your car key fob, and ensure it functions properly.

Most newer cars use a transponder to start the engine and require special equipment to reprogram the replacement key fob. Some people can do it themselves but the majority of people require a professional. A professional will have a tool that can read the data stored on the module and transfer it to an additional key fob, bypassing the immobilizer. This is known as EEPROM programming.

Roadside Assistance

Roadside assistance is an excellent option for those who are suffering from car issues. Many insurers provide this service as an additional benefit to their collision and liability insurance. The service is available for a variety of scenarios, including towing for broken down cars or changing tires if you've got a flat tire, or even helping you when you lock your car keys inside. It is essential to understand the risks involved before you purchase this type of insurance.

It is possible to purchase roadside assistance from various sources like auto clubs and insurance companies. These services are costly, but usually cheaper than paying out from your pocket. In addition, most of these plans have a limit per occurrence like $100, and they may not cover all expenses. These plans don't provide coverage for fluids or fuel, but they can help you in the event of a snowbank becoming stuck. a snowbank.

Another way to get roadside assistance is to join a car club like AAA. These memberships are usually charged monthly, but can be worthwhile if you ever need them. Apart from roadside assistance, some clubs also offer discounts on auto parts and repairs.
